Brooklyn Bridge, New York, NY 10038
Completed in 1883 under engineer John A. Roebling and finished by his son Washington after his death, its 1,595-foot main span was the longest suspension bridge span in the world, a record it held until the Williamsburg Bridge surpassed it by 4.5 feet in 1903.
Since a 2021 redesign the pedestrian promenade is physically separated from a dedicated bike lane, but the Manhattan-side entrance remains a tight pinch point — stay in the marked pedestrian lane and watch for cyclists at the approaches.
